Multiple industries depend on high purity ammonium chloride for critical operations that drive their core business functions. Metallurgical operations utilize it extensively as a flux agent during metal refining, welding, and soldering processes where it effectively removes oxide layers and improves metal flow characteristics. Pharmaceutical manufacturers incorporate it into various medicinal formulations and chemical synthesis pathways, relying on its consistent purity to meet stringent regulatory requirements. Agricultural sectors employ it as a nitrogen-rich component in fertilizer blends that enhance soil fertility and crop productivity. Research laboratories and educational institutions value its predictable chemical behavior for experimental procedures, analytical testing, and reagent preparation across chemical, biological, and materials science disciplines.

Application

High purity ammonium chloride serves as an essential chemical across multiple industrial sectors due to its versatile properties. In metallurgy, it functions as an effective flux agent during metal refining and soldering operations. The pharmaceutical industry utilizes it in various medicinal preparations and chemical syntheses where precise chemical composition is critical for safety and efficacy.

Fertilizer manufacturers incorporate ammonium chloride as a nitrogen source to enhance crop yields and soil fertility. Laboratory settings rely on its consistent reactivity for analytical procedures, reagent preparation, and experimental research. This chemical's stability and predictable behavior make it indispensable for processes requiring controlled chemical interactions and reproducible results.
